AgentX replays real coding-agent sessions rather than fixed-length prompts, so context grows turn over turn and most of each request is served from cache instead of being recomputed. That turns the comparison into a systems question: KV transfer between nodes, prefix-aware routing, and cache capacity all move the curve alongside raw chip throughput. Fixed-sequence workloads stay the clean baseline for kernel and silicon performance, so the two scenarios answer different questions about the same hardware. Learn more about AgentX →
At 61 tok/s/user on GLM 5.3 744B, B300 costs $0.06 per million tokens; MI325X costs $0.44. B300 is 694% more cost-efficient at this operating point.
B300 edges MI325X at 120 tok/s/user on GLM 5.3 744B — $0.08 per million tokens versus $0.44, a 486% cost-per-token gap.
Push GLM 5.3 744B to 179 tok/s/user and B300 lands at $0.14 per million tokens against MI325X's $0.44 — B300 pulls ahead by 222%. (Numbers reflect the default agentic-traces · fp8 selection for this URL — table and chart below update if you change sequence, precision, or model in the controls.)
Chip pricing (owning hyperscaler): B300 $2.26/chip/hr · MI325X $1.10/chip/hr. Source: SemiAnalysis Market July 2026 Pricing Surveys & AI Cloud TCO Model.
